找回密码
 注册
关于网站域名变更的通知
查看: 447|回复: 5
打印 上一主题 下一主题

PADS 选中多个形状逐一变成铜皮类型 ,这个怎么实现?

[复制链接]

该用户从未签到

跳转到指定楼层
1#
 楼主| 发表于 2025-2-24 15:43 | 只看该作者 回帖奖励 |倒序浏览 |阅读模式

EDA365欢迎您登录!

您需要 登录 才可以下载或查看,没有帐号?注册

x
本帖最后由 85654202 于 2025-2-24 16:49 编辑 7 B7 \% X+ H" f2 q+ j
' Q/ @" y  G/ P4 B9 y) I* F! v
pads 选中多个形状逐一变成铜皮类型  ,这个怎么实现,各位老板,多个框选后,选项框里是暗的。( t3 m' N* `& J" V

) |( h& B2 M8 r  k8 O% Q& I1 V# D# a) i0 U0 N7 l
Sub Main- h! [# ?: N0 k' x5 \/ ]2 e
    ' 获取当前设计. e8 f) f2 o4 S
    Dim design As Object" O; n# @( |0 ], c# L, k, L7 V, e9 Y, h2 P
    Set design = ActiveDocument
6 H; B6 z- T. Z( B; h6 W, P/ u4 y4 ], v$ m: e# l2 v
    ' 获取当前层3 _/ Z9 P1 _' S3 L
    Dim layer As Object2 o9 S! q1 v3 g! l) [
    Set layer = design.CurrentLayer( ~0 S4 k" P2 `0 p0 M! h# j

& l  k$ n6 \# J; N4 O    ' 获取当前选中的对象& @. X( c. C7 w! P% h
    Dim selectedShapes As Object
, n5 g6 t& m* K  }- ?) a+ g    Set selectedShapes = design.SelectedObjects
9 `, q8 m6 M$ y) \3 U* h; ]& s2 A3 ?% e) ~" Z# @- H, B
    ' 遍历选中的对象
) B- u* ^9 r8 s: C+ R    Dim shape As Object5 m' |# m7 Z- _* t! S* l
    For Each shape In selectedShapes4 c- L) m% j  }( S0 N( r
        ' 检查对象是否为形状6 f* a. c9 ?% q8 F- g- B: J: e
        If shape.Type = "Shape" Then- n8 @! s1 b1 k
            ' 将形状转换为铜皮, S/ b* M- @( y
            shape.ConvertToCopper
8 k* I, i8 W2 @6 r4 x, u$ g3 q        End If
' d* w5 Q, t, J- i. _+ z) k) Y    Next shape
$ I2 R1 }* ~, w6 rEnd Sub3 h, O8 c8 I; w  J

/ a  w3 k' X! b( j8 a1 L: ?- f: K' I: I4 x/ d4 d4 q
这个BAS 代码哪里错了,跑不起来6 o! ]) q( S! }

该用户从未签到

2#
发表于 2025-2-24 18:26 | 只看该作者
这个我也不会,帮你顶顶
头像被屏蔽
  • TA的每日心情
    开心
    2025-1-23 15:05
  • 签到天数: 17 天

    [LV.4]偶尔看看III

    3#
    发表于 2025-2-25 02:06 | 只看该作者
    提示: 作者被禁止或删除 内容自动屏蔽

    该用户从未签到

    4#
     楼主| 发表于 2025-2-25 15:22 | 只看该作者
    aarom 发表于 2025-2-25 02:060 Z4 T9 V0 Q  v0 X: l1 @1 p
    靠大師們, 養大"AI"了.
    7 K6 f9 h/ D( H1 g5 s" E( E
    * a6 R5 H% P6 g4 K- ~PADS 沒有"SHAPE", 有"Polyline".
    6 U; c  i/ D$ M+ z
    这都被你发现了,这个怎么改呀
    / ^* m% d0 t8 l/ b9 U! }( y7 C

    点评

    我不會啊.  发表于 2025-2-25 19:53
    您需要登录后才可以回帖 登录 | 注册

    本版积分规则

    关闭

    推荐内容上一条 /1 下一条

    EDA365公众号

    关于我们|手机版|EDA365电子论坛网 ( 粤ICP备18020198号-1 )

    GMT+8, 2025-11-26 11:24 , Processed in 0.171875 second(s), 24 queries , Gzip On.

    深圳市墨知创新科技有限公司

    地址:深圳市南山区科技生态园2栋A座805 电话:19926409050

    快速回复 返回顶部 返回列表